URL: https://www.opennet.ru/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ID9
Нить номер: 5931
[ Назад ]

Исходное сообщение
"подскажите как вытащить данные из базы"

Отправлено user , 20-Ноя-06 10:48 
в одной из программ есть свои базы данных, я точно знаю что там, это обычная таблица, судя по всему данные которые заполняют таблицу, вот как мне их от туда достать? как легче и удобней сделать? когда в вин. командере просматриваю F3 то четко виден текст который мне и нужно вытащит. расширение *.idx. кто знает что делать и в каком хоть направлении двигаться? и есть ли проги которые отслеживали к какому файлу прога обращается при работе?

Содержание

Сообщения в этом обсуждении
"подскажите как вытащить данные из базы"
Отправлено aljaba , 20-Ноя-06 17:32 
>в одной из программ есть свои базы данных, я точно знаю что
>там, это обычная таблица, судя по всему данные которые заполняют таблицу,
>вот как мне их от туда достать? как легче и удобней
>сделать? когда в вин. командере просматриваю F3 то четко виден текст
>который мне и нужно вытащит. расширение *.idx. кто знает что делать
>и в каком хоть направлении двигаться? и есть ли проги которые
>отслеживали к какому файлу прога обращается при работе?


Самое первое что приходит на ум это сопи-паст. А вообще попробуй открыть этот файл в excle. может поймает структуру.


"подскажите как вытащить данные из базы"
Отправлено perece , 20-Ноя-06 19:31 
>в одной из программ есть свои базы данных, я точно знаю что
>там, это обычная таблица, судя по всему данные которые заполняют таблицу,
>вот как мне их от туда достать? как легче и удобней
>сделать? когда в вин. командере просматриваю F3 то четко виден текст
>который мне и нужно вытащит. расширение *.idx. кто знает что делать
>и в каком хоть направлении двигаться? и есть ли проги которые
>отслеживали к какому файлу прога обращается при работе?
была в стародосовские времена такая замечательная программуля - StructureLook (STL, про "standard template library" тогда еще никто не слыхивал)
из того же курятника что и hiew. так вот там можно было просто-и-понятно в текстовом виде описать структуру записи, и потом просматривать файл "красиво", на манер клиперовского вьюера для NC.
поищи в нете, мож где еще попадет этот архаизьм (интересно, а почему нету ничего "современного" на эту тему? не надо никому чтоль? hiew и тот живет и развивается, а stl - ... те же люди писали же)

\^P^/


"подскажите как вытащить данные из базы"
Отправлено user , 23-Ноя-06 12:43 
>>в одной из программ есть свои базы данных, я точно знаю что
>>там, это обычная таблица, судя по всему данные которые заполняют таблицу,
>>вот как мне их от туда достать? как легче и удобней
>>сделать? когда в вин. командере просматриваю F3 то четко виден текст
>>который мне и нужно вытащит. расширение *.idx. кто знает что делать
>>и в каком хоть направлении двигаться? и есть ли проги которые
>>отслеживали к какому файлу прога обращается при работе?
>была в стародосовские времена такая замечательная программуля - StructureLook (STL, про "standard
>template library" тогда еще никто не слыхивал)
>из того же курятника что и hiew. так вот там можно было
>просто-и-понятно в текстовом виде описать структуру записи, и потом просматривать файл
>"красиво", на манер клиперовского вьюера для NC.
>поищи в нете, мож где еще попадет этот архаизьм (интересно, а почему
>нету ничего "современного" на эту тему? не надо никому чтоль? hiew
>и тот живет и развивается, а stl - ... те же
>люди писали же)
>
>\^P^/

спасибо за ответ perece! но hiew это прога в ассемблер переводит, а я в нем ни бум-бум. если я все правильно понял то это самый вариант с ассемблером. только как найти в нем тот алгоритм который расшифровывает скаченные базы?


"подскажите как вытащить данные из базы"
Отправлено perece , 23-Ноя-06 15:53 
>спасибо за ответ perece! но hiew это прога в ассемблер переводит, а
>я в нем ни бум-бум. если я все правильно понял то
>это самый вариант с ассемблером. только как найти в нем тот
>алгоритм который расшифровывает скаченные базы?
неправильно вы поняли. stl и hiew об'единяет только то, что они написаны одним человеком, и "контингент пользователей" в основном общий. тем не менее stl делает совсем другое. он показывает данные, форматируя их ввиде записей по заданному описанию. если слепить правильное описание ваших файлов для stl, то он их замечательно покажет. поскольку у вас есть легко опознаваемые строчки, то определенные "точки привязки" можно сразу наидать, а далее играться "методом тыка". за пару дней подберете.
(interbase, btrieve, scala и тому подобные субд инкорпорируют метаданные в код, а потому никакого радикально лучшего метода разобраться в этом месиве нет. пытайтесь, ошибайтесь и снова пытайтесь. StrictureLook лишь способен как ничто другое упростить и ускорить этот процесс)

\^P^/